News, 1977, 55(27), 38 Synthesis, 1977, 851-852 In an attempt to reduce 2-chloro-5-methylnitrobenzene to the aniline by treatment with excess hydrazine and Pd/C catalyst, the hydroxylamine was unexpectedly produced as major product. During isolation of the product, after removal of solvent it was heated to 120°C under vacuum and exploded fairly violently. Many aryl-hydroxylamines decompose violently when heated above 90-100°C, especially in presence of acids. GLC is not suitable as an analytical diagnostic for arylhydroxyl-amines because of this thermal decomposition. [Pg.923]

The rearrangement reaction continues to be of synthetic utility, often involved in industrial processes. Patent references (e.g. Reference 48) refer to the formation of 4-amino phenols. Often the reactant nitro compound is reduced (to the hydroxylamine) in an acid environment so that the two-stage reaction can be accomplished as a one-pot synthesis. 4-Amino phenol itself 45 can be made in high yield directly from nitrobenzene49 and the 4-methoxy aniline derivative 46 similarly from 2-methylnitrobenzene by hydrogenation in MeOH/H2S0450. [Pg.870]

Table 4-3 presents the relative rate constants of chlorine-to-methoxy substitution in the nitrobenzene series (Epiotis 1973). The methoxide ion replaces chlorine in 4-chloro-3-methylnitrobenzene more rapidly than in 6-chloro-3-methylnitrobenzene (Table 4-3, nos. 1 and 2). This agrees with the fact that the anion radical of 3-methylnitrobenzene has a greater spin density in position 4 than in position 6. The aforementioned HFC constants of the 3-nitrochlorobenzene anion radical and the relative rate constants (kre ) for the substitution of methoxyl for chlorine at the / th carbons (Table 4-3, nos. 3 and 4) correlate in the same way. [Pg.218]

DOT CLASSIFICATION 6.1 Label Poison SAFETY PROFILE Poison by ingestion. Moderately toxic by inhalation. Combustible when exposed to heat, flame, or oxidizers. To fight fire, use water, CO2, dry chemical. Probably an explosive. When heated to decomposition it emits toxic fumes of NO.
